Read my article on SportsKeeda.com discussing whether microphone on players are good or bad.

Starting... Match number 62 of the Indian Premier League – Royal Challengers Bangalore vs Mumbai Indians; Mumbai was chasing and AB De Villiers had been mic’d up; commentators were Tom Moody and Danny Morrison. Vinay Kumar ran in to bowl the 5th ball of his 1st over, the white ball hit the batsman’s pad down the leg side and AB caught it. Up went AB and the bowler with a big appeal. MI had just lost Tendulkar and Gibbs and being a Mumbai Indian supporter, I started quaking in my boots. But it was quite bizarre that the umpire called it a wide.

I was relieved, but still quite tensed whether the Mumbai Indians would be able to score another 170 odd runs.
ABD (who was mic’d up, jokingly): “I don’t want to get myself into trouble so I won’t say much. I knew it hit the pad”
Tom Moody (Commentator): “Hey, why did you appeal mate if you knew it hit the pad”
ABD: “Haha, I was appealing for the umpire not to put his hands up.” (Laughter in the commentary box)
That conversation for me was like having a stress relief tablet.
